Good Evening,
Just wondered if anyone had any luck with warranty replacement on cracked headlights? I have found recently ours have now cracked on both sides on the same day? Similar to some in this post..

as you can see in the pics, they have both cracked and failed under the lip on each side, with no external damage or chips/impacts. Seems a coincidence??

JLR have refused under goodwill currently as it isn’t a known issue according to them, this post suggests otherwise, and also JLR extended warranty have also refused currently as it is deemed cosmetic, not mechanical or electrical failure.

complaint currently open with warranty outcome, and both headlights have now failed in operation completely, so in a replacement vehicle currently from roadside assistance.

any advice? As they are Matrix LED Lasers it is over £9k to replace them!

#42 ·
Dealer phoned today, LR have made a decision regarding my headlights.

LR tech manager, Valeo and LR warranty claims have agreed that it's a manufacturing fault and both headlights will be replaced under warranty :D :D :D :D :D :D :D :D :D :D

A big thank you to Pentland Land Rover Cupar Service Team, who have had my back over the last few months, even when LRCRC washed their hands of it after the first failed claim.
